Tải bản đầy đủ (.doc) (2 trang)

Đề thi tin học trẻ Tỉnh Đồng Tháp năm 2010

Bạn đang xem bản rút gọn của tài liệu. Xem và tải ngay bản đầy đủ của tài liệu tại đây (105.06 KB, 2 trang )

UBND TỈNH ĐỒNG THÁP CỘNG HÒA XÃ HỘI CHỦ NGHĨA VIỆT NAM
SỞ GIÁO DỤC VÀ ĐÀO TẠO Độc lập – Tự do – Hạnh phúc

KỲ THI HỌC SINH GIỎI TIN HỌC TRẺ TỈNH ĐỒNG THÁP NĂM 2010
Môn thi: Thực hành – cấp THCS
Ngày thi: 29/06/2010
Thời gian: 120 phút
(đề có 2 trang)
Bài 1. (6 điểm) Xoá số trên vòng tròn. Tên tệp chương trình: THCS1.PAS
Các số từ 1 đến N (1 <= N <=10000) được xếp theo thứ tự tăng dần trên một
đường tròn theo chiều kim đồng hồ. Bắt đầu từ số 1, chuyển động theo chiều kim
đồng hồ, cứ bước qua một số lại xoá đi một số. Công việc đó tiếp diễn cho đến khi
trên vòng tròn còn lại đúng một số.
Viết chương trình nhập số N từ bàn phím, tính và in ra màn hình số còn lại
sau khi xóa.
Ví dụ: -Nhập N=5
- Số còn lại sau khi xóa là: 3
Bài 2. (6 điểm) Số siêu nguyên tố. Tên tệp chương trình: THCS2.PAS
Số siêu nguyên tố là số nguyên tố mà khi bỏ một số tuỳ ý các chữ số bên
phải của nó thì phần còn lại vẫn tạo thành một số nguyên tố. Ví dụ 7331 là một số
siêu nguyên tố có 4 chữ số vì 733, 73, 7 cũng là các số nguyên tố.
Viết chương trình nhập dữ liệu vào từ bàn phím một số nguyên N (0< N
<=100), đưa ra kết quả trên màn hình các số siêu nguyên tố có N chữ số cùng số
lượng của chúng.
Ví dụ: - Nhập N= 2
- Có 9 số siêu nguyên tố có 2 chữ số là: 23 29 3137 5359 71
73 79
Bài 3. (8 điểm) Đảo chữ cái. Tên tệp chương trình: THCS3.PAS
Viết chương trình đưa ra tất cả các từ có thể có phát sinh từ một tập các chữ
cái. Ví dụ: Cho từ “abc”, chương trình phải đưa ra được các từ "abc", "acb", "bac",
Đề thi Tin học Trẻ THCS 2010 Trang: 1/2


Đề chính thức
"bca", "cab" và "cba" (tất cả các trường hợp khác nhau của tổ hợp ba chữ cái đã
cho).
- Dữ liệu vào trong tệp văn bản B3.INP. Dòng đầu tiên là một số tự nhiên
cho biết số từ được cho. Mỗi dòng tiếp theo chứa một từ. Trong đó, một từ có thể
chứa cả chữ cái thường hoặc hoa từ A đến Z. Các chữ thường và hoa được coi như
là khác nhau. Một chữ cái nào đó có thể xuất hiện nhiều hơn một lần.
- Với mỗi từ đã cho trong tệp B3.INP, kết quả nhận được ghi trong tệp
B3.OUT chứa tất cả các từ khác nhau được sinh từ các chữ cái của từ đó. Các từ
được sinh ra từ một từ được sắp xếp theo thứ tự tăng dần của bảng chữ cái.
- Ví dụ:
B3.INP B3.OUT
2
tin
hoc
int
itn
nit
nti
tin
tni
cho
coh
hco
hoc
och
ohc
Hết
* Thí sinh không sử dụng tài liệu. Giám thị không giải thích gì thêm.
Đề thi Tin học Trẻ THCS 2010 Trang: 2/2

×